OpenShot
OpenShot

Description: OpenShot is an open-source, free video editing software for Linux, Mac, and Windows. It provides a simple but powerful interface for basic to advanced video editing including trimming, splitting, transitions, titles, audio editing, chroma-key, transformations, and more.

OpenShot
OpenShot
Pros
  • Free and open source
  • Available on Linux, Mac and Windows
  • Simple but powerful interface
  • Good for basic to advanced video editing
Cons
  • Lacks some advanced features of paid software
  • Can be slow with large/complex projects
  • Limited built-in effects and templates
